Product Ideation and Conception with AI Assistance
The product journey invariably begins with an idea, and AI-augmented product development provides a powerful avenue for brainstorming. Instead of facing a blank canvas, product managers can leverage generative AI tools to broaden their creative scope. For instance, prompting large language models (LLMs) like ChatGPT or Google’s Gemini with a goal, such as “increase user engagement on an e-commerce site by 10%,” generates diverse strategies including loyalty programs and personalized homepages – avenues the team might not have initially considered. These suggestions serve as a catalyst for further refinement and evaluation.
Framing Product Problems Effectively
Furthermore, AI can assist in framing problems and defining product concepts effectively. LLMs excel at transforming vague product themes into potential features or user stories. For example, a PM could pose the question, “What are some user needs and pain points around personal finance management for young adults?” The AI responds with a structured list of possibilities like budget tracking and student loan guidance, providing valuable direction.
Visualizing Ideas Rapidly
Beyond textual suggestions, generative AI facilitates the creation of visuals to illustrate concepts during ideation. Text-to-image models such as Midjourney or DALL·E enable PMs to generate concept art and UI mockups from simple descriptions, a capability previously requiring designer involvement. This accelerates the visualization process significantly.
Leveraging AI for Market Research & Analysis
Traditionally, market research involved lengthy surveys, focus groups, and extensive data analysis. AI-augmented product development streamlines this process by automating much of the groundwork. For example, AI-powered sentiment analysis tools can rapidly analyze vast quantities of online conversations – social media posts, reviews, forum discussions – to gauge public perception and identify potential areas for improvement.
Understanding Customer Sentiment
Sentiment analysis provides invaluable insights into market demand and customer preferences. Tools leverage natural language processing (NLP) techniques to understand the emotional tone behind online conversations, enabling PMs to quickly assess reactions to new product features or marketing campaigns. This data-driven approach replaces guesswork with concrete feedback.
Gaining a Competitive Edge
Monitoring competitors is vital for success, yet often time-consuming. AI-augmented product development allows for automated tracking of competitor activities – feature releases, pricing changes, and marketing initiatives. This provides real-time visibility into the competitive landscape, enabling proactive responses and strategic adjustments.
Forecasting Trends with Predictive Analytics
AI’s ability to analyze historical data also enables predictive analytics. PMs can forecast user behavior, predict churn rates, and optimize pricing strategies based on data insights rather than intuition. For instance, analyzing past purchase patterns can inform demand predictions for specific products.
Accelerating Development & Testing with AI
The influence of AI-augmented product development extends beyond ideation and analysis to encompass the development and testing phases. While not a replacement for human developers, AI code generation tools like GitHub Copilot offer significant speed increases by suggesting code snippets and functional blocks. This empowers developers to concentrate on complex problem-solving.
Automating Testing Processes
AI is revolutionizing software quality through automated testing processes, including unit tests, integration tests, and UI tests. Consequently, this reduces the time and cost associated with manual testing while simultaneously enhancing overall software quality. For instance, AI can identify edge cases that human testers might overlook.
